Sustainable Transportation
In addition, Greater Noida has substantially increased its metro connectivity to be able to provide affordable and efficient public transit. This is expected to reduce reliance on private vehicles and thus carbon emissions. For instance, construction of the Aqua Line metro is on to connect Noida and Greater Noida.
The city also offers excellent cycling tracks and paths for skywalkers and non-motorized transport. It focuses on electric transport and has introduced electric buses and charging stations to further deliver the Sustainable Cities 2025 vision with less pollution and less use of fossil fuels.
Waste Management and Renewable Energy Initiatives
Greater Noida has been doing well in implementing waste management processes. The city has been introducing waste segregation programs, starting composting, creating recycling centers, and promising to have a new waste-to-energy plant, all aimed at minimizing landfill waste based on the concepts of a circular economy.
In energy, it is further developing solar energy by imposing a cost incentive for the installation of solar panels in residential as well as commercial premises by smart grid technology, bringing the city towards fulfilling UN sustainability goals.
